The target differential is regularly brought up but pretty unsubstantiated.

https://www.bleedinggreennation.com/201 ... tz-targets

Ertz's target share was 2% higher with Wentz (26.4% vs 24.4%), which I hope most can see as basically equal. To even out Ertz’s 2% difference, he would need 3 less targets in their 11 games together from Wentz and 3 more from Foles in their 7 games together.

Jeffery and Agholor also received similar target shares with each QB.
